When It’s Time to Get Your Air Conditioning Repaired
Is the level of comfort in your home falling short of what you would like it to be? There are other, more subtle issues that, if ignored, might cause more serious repairs or the need for an early replacement of your ac system. While a unit that will not turn on is a clear indication that you need repair work, there are other, less obvious problems. If you recognize with the more subtle indications of a problem with your cooling, you will have the ability to call a expert service expert sooner instead of later.
If any of the following use, one of our Kansas AC repair professionals encourages that you give us a call:
- You are incurring an boost in the quantity of cash required to spend for your month-to-month energy expenses: Inefficient operation of your ac system can be brought on by a variety of various issues, including dripping ductwork, an internal malfunction, or a faulty thermostat. This suggests that it needs to work harder to keep your home cool, which will result in a considerable increase in the amount that you pay in utility bills.
- You just notice hot air coming out of your vents: First things first, make sure you haven’t accidentally set the thermostat to the incorrect temperature by inspecting it. If that is not the case, then you more than likely have a issue on the inside of your air conditioner, and you need to get it checked by a professional.
- You are seeing a higher humidity level at your home: Even though this is not the primary function of your air conditioner, it is responsible for controling the humidity level inside of your home or commercial structure. Higher humidity suggests that there is an excess of moisture in the air, which can cause the development of mold and mildew in addition to making the air feel warm and sticky. It is important that you get this matter resolved as rapidly as humanly practical, particularly for the sake of your safety.
- The airflow in your system is inadequate: Regrettably, there are a wide range of aspects that can lead to inadequate air flow. We will require to perform a extensive evaluation in order to find out whether the issue is the outcome of a clogged up air filter, an problem with the blower, frozen evaporator coils, dripping ductwork, or blocked air ducts.
- You observe that there is a significant amount of wetness in the location around your system: Condensation is a natural occurrence, nevertheless it shouldn’t exist in excessive quantities. It is possible that you have a leaking refrigerant or a blocked drain tube if you notice any excess wetness or pooling water in the location.
- Odd Noises from Your Unit: It is to be expected for an air conditioning unit to develop some background sound while it is running. On the other hand, if it begins making audible screeching, squealing, grinding, groaning, or scraping noises, this is an apparent indication that something needs to be repaired.
- It appears that there is a issue with your thermostat: It’s possible that the thermostat is the source of the problems you’re having with your air conditioner. If you have hot and cold areas around your home, your unit won’t shut down, or it won’t begin, it could be because of a issue with the thermostat. If your system will not begin, it might also be since it won’t shut off.
- Foul odors are originating from your system: There might be a issue with your AC if you smell anything burning or a musty odor. These odors can be brought on by a range of elements, including mold development and charred electrical wiring.
- Your system rotates typically in between the following states: When the temperature inside your home reaches the level that you have picked on the thermostat, air conditioning system are set to turn off instantly. Despite this, it will continue to cycle even when there is something wrong with it.

The HVAC System Is Making Weird Noises
There are a few sounds that ought to not be heard coming from ac system even though they do not operate completely silence. These noises might be anything from a banging to a screeching to a grinding to a clicking noise. These particular sounds generally show that there is a issue within the a/c system that needs to be repaired by a professional of in Johnson County.
Sounds that are Weird and Different Coming From Your air conditioner The following ought to be consisted of:
- Banging: The issue is generally the compressor in an a/c unit that is making a banging noise. This element of the air conditioner is accountable for delivering refrigerant to the different other elements of the system in order to get rid of excess heat from your home. Compressor components may chill out as the air conditioner system ages. This noise is brought on by the parts moving and rattling and crashing one another.
- Screeching: A broken blower fan motor within the air conditioning unit may produce a sound similar to shrieking or screeching if the motor is working incorrectly. Generally, a malfunctioning fan belt or broken bearings in the motor are to blame for this sound. Shut off the AC right away and contact a professional for repair work whenever you hear a screeching noise.
- Grinding: The sound of something grinding is never a excellent indication to hear coming from any sort of mechanical things. Pistons inside the compressor might have worn out, which may lead to this grinding noise originating from the AC. When a compressor’s pistons become worn, it almost always suggests that the compressor itself has to be changed. The complete a/c unit might need to be replaced depending upon the design of air conditioning and how old it is.
- Clicking: It is extremely common for an air conditioner to make a clicking noise when it initially switches on. If you hear clicking throughout the entire period of the cooling cycle, then there is a issue with the clicking. These clicks are the outcome of a thermostat that is not working effectively.
